Output 3c8c6cb48ae98dd00f2a7bf068d72a3805d95d8233212cd5dcd68d3f8e3db8ec:26

value
26658396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0948d2afa3debb0316e761e9d33b37657243635 OP_EQUAL
address
3Pd647nhHXGEcE5yHT7zVw3n6Zey5Nq7CN
transaction
3c8c6cb48ae98dd00f2a7bf068d72a3805d95d8233212cd5dcd68d3f8e3db8ec
spent
true